Idealistic Pragmatist makes an excellent point about the recent slew of posts regarding 'top ten bloggers' and 'top ten female bloggers'. It's one of those feel good meme's I guess.

In my perusing of the various posts on it, I was pretty much shaking my head on the whole thing.

It isn't just an echo chamber, its a mirrored room as well. On Saskblogs we have approximately 45 female bloggers, out of a total of 178 blogs. Add a few if you include group blogs, or husband/wife teams. That's about a quarter of the blogs.

The vast majority have absolutely nothing to do with politics. They aren't on the big Canadian blog rolls, except for Saskblogs. Does this mean that they don't count? No. What it does mean though is that IP is 100% correct, people who make the assumption that there aren't enough female bloggers really aren't looking hard enough.

Or, the 'top-tenners' don't care to look outside of their box, which do you think it is?
